Presbyterian College Blue Hose @ VMI Keydets
VMI 17, Presbyterian 7
LEXINGTON, Va. -- Adam Morgan had two interceptions to lead a strong defensive effort as Virginia Military Institute held off Presbyterian 17-7 Saturday in their Big South Conference opener.
Morgan had interceptions on the last Presbyterian drive of the first half and the first of the second.
The Keydets (2-3) forced four turnovers, two to snuff out the final Blue Hose drives.
After Presbyterian scored with 7:41 remaining, the Blue Hose had first down at the VMI 33. Shawn Chapman sacked backup quarterback Kaleb Griffin, who fumbled with 2:06 remaining.
On Presbyterian's last drive, Logan Staib intercepted Griffin at the VMI 10.
The Blue Hose, who had only 45 yards total offense in the first half, missed two straight third-quarter field goals with the score 10-0.
VMI's Eric Kordenbrock threw for 208 yards and a 29-yard TD to Dexter Bridge, and Jabari Turner had a career-high 71 yards with a 1-yard TD run.
